B.2

MANAGING THE SMARTCELL 6A000

Your SmartCell 6A000 must be IP reachable by the NMS before it can be managed. The default connection between
the SmartCell 6A000 and the NMS is the SmartCell 6A000 Ethernet interface. Use the

show SwitchConfig

command

to find the IP address of the SmartCell 6A000. An NMS can use this IP address to reach the SmartCell 6A000 through
Ethernet. An NMS can also manage the SmartCell 6A000 through one of its ATM ports if the SmartCell 6A000 has a
client connection into a VLAN or emulated LAN.

Note that the SmartCell 6A000 itself, is not reachable through ATM until a client for the switch is created and
participates as a member of a VLAN or ELAN. Your NMS uses that switch client’s address to access and manage the
switch.

To create a client for the switch, use the

add IPATMClient

command for VLANs and

add LANEClient

for emulated

LANs.

Use the

set MyNmAddr

command to tell the SmartCell 6A000 which interface to use when communicating with your

NMS. For detailed information about these commands, see the SmartCell 6A000/ZX-250 Reference Manual.

B.2.1

Console Commands that Affect the Agent

The following is a list of the console commands that affect the operation of the SmartCell 6A000 SNMP agent. For
detailed descriptions of these commands, see the SmartCell 6A000/ZX-250 Reference Manual.

Community: Sets the community strings for the SmartCell 6A000

TrapCommunity: Specifies the NMS to which traps are sent

MyNMAddr: Specifies the IP address through which the switch is managed

TrustedNMS:Specifies the IP address of the NMS allowed to perform the following commands:

-

update firmware

-

backup

-

restore

-

reboot
